About D. Schäfer
D. Schäfer is a scholar working on Nuclear and High Energy Physics, Atomic and Molecular Physics, and Optics, Artificial Intelligence, Aerospace Engineering and Infectious Diseases, having authored 2 papers that have together received 39 indexed citations. Recurring topics across this work include Nuclear physics research studies (1 paper), Particle accelerators and beam dynamics (1 paper), Atomic and Molecular Physics (1 paper), Algorithms and Data Compression (1 paper), Particle Detector Development and Performance (1 paper) and Particle physics theoretical and experimental studies (1 paper). The work is most often cited by research in Radiation (19 citations), Nuclear and High Energy Physics (29 citations), Spectroscopy (10 citations), Atomic and Molecular Physics, and Optics (13 citations) and Aerospace Engineering (10 citations). D. Schäfer has collaborated with scholars based in Germany and Netherlands. Frequent co-authors include W. R. Plaß, S. Purushothaman, T. Dickel, H. Geißel, J. Van de Walle, C. Scheidenberger, P. Dendooven, H. Weick, E. Lins and I. Fröhlich. Their work appears in journals such as Europhysics Letters (EPL).
